1. 15 Oct, 2007 1 commit
    • Iustin Pop's avatar
      Fix node daemon log file permissions · b50f022f
      Iustin Pop authored
      The creation of the log file for the node daemon lacks the mode
      parameter, so after applying the current umask, the file got 0700
      permissions. Restrict this to the correct 0600.
      Reviewed-by: schreiberal
  2. 10 Oct, 2007 1 commit
    • Alexander Schreiber's avatar
      Remove fping as a dependency for Ganeti. · 16abfbc2
      Alexander Schreiber authored
      This patch completely  gets rid of fping
       - replace all fping invocations with TcpPing calls
       - update documentation accordingly.
       - associated cleanups (use constant for localhost IP, use more sensible
         defaults for TcpPing and _use_ those)
      Reviewed-by: iustinp
  3. 04 Oct, 2007 1 commit
    • Michael Hanselmann's avatar
      Change configuration storage format from Pickle to JSON. · 319856a9
      Michael Hanselmann authored
      - Add NEWS file with major changes between versions.
      - Bump RPC version number
      - No longer serialize in RPC, but just convert to dict
      Old Pickle based configuration files can be converted using the cfgupgrade
      Reviewed-by: iustinp, ultrotter
  4. 17 Sep, 2007 1 commit
  5. 14 Aug, 2007 1 commit
    • Iustin Pop's avatar
      Style changes for pep-8 and python-3000 compliance. · 3ecf6786
      Iustin Pop authored
      This changes the raising of exceptions from:
        raise Exception, value
        raise Exception(value)
      as the first form will be removed in python-3000 and the second form is
      preferred now.
      The changes also involve a few cases of changing from raising standard
      exceptions and use our own ones.
      The new version also fixes many pylint-generated warnings, especially in
      ganeti-noded where I changed many methods to @staticmethod.
      There is no functionality changed (barring any bugs).
